  3. alanc

    alanc MajorGeek

    If you don't have the Win Me startup floppy you can download one here:
    http://www.24by7.ca/files/bootme.exe

    Boot from the floppy, with your Me CD in the CD drive, and choose "With CD-ROM Support"
    If the partition NT is on is NTFS you will need to run FDISK from the DOS prompt and delete the "NON-DOS" partition, then create a new primary partition and set it as 'Active', then you can exit FDISK and format the partition.
    If the paratition NT is on is FAT32, just format it, you do not need to run FDISK.
    Then run 'setup' from the DOS prompt to install WinMe.
